如何防止FTP传输过程中数据库密码被截获?

在当今的数字时代,数据安全已成为企业和个人关注的核心问题。随着网络攻击和恶意软件的不断演变,确保敏感信息的安全变得至关重要。其中,数据库密码作为访问企业核心数据的关键凭证,一旦泄露将带来不可估量的损失。而在通过FTP(文件传输协议)进行数据交换时,由于其默认使用明文传输,使得数据库密码等敏感信息极易被黑客窃取或篡改。

FTP传输过程中的风险分析

FTP是一种用于在网络上进行文件传输的应用层协议,但它存在一些固有的安全缺陷。传统的FTP并不对传输的数据进行加密处理,这意味着所有上传下载操作都以明文形式在网络中传播;在身份验证阶段,用户名和密码也会直接暴露给潜在的监听者。当我们在使用FTP传输包含数据库连接字符串或者其它涉及账户认证信息的配置文件时,就很容易遭到中间人攻击、嗅探攻击等威胁。

采用SFTP/FTPS替代传统FTP

为了解决上述提到的安全隐患,我们可以选择更加安全可靠的传输方式来代替普通FTP。SFTP(SSH File Transfer Protocol)是基于SSH协议构建的一种安全文件传输解决方案,它不仅能够加密整个会话过程,还能保证用户登录凭据的安全性。而FTPS(FTP Secure),则是对标准FTP进行了SSL/TLS加密扩展,同样可以有效保护传输内容免受窥视。两者相比,SFTP通常被认为更易于部署且兼容性更好。

使用密钥对而非纯文本密码

除了切换到加密型传输协议外,更改身份验证机制也是提高安全性的重要举措之一。具体来说,我们应该尽可能避免使用简单的用户名+密码组合来进行远程访问控制,转而利用非对称加密技术生成一对公私钥,并将其应用于服务器与客户端之间的通信认证环节当中。这样一来,即使有人成功截获了某个时刻发出的数据包,也很难从中解析出有效的登录信息。

实施严格的权限管理和日志审计

最后但同样重要的是,组织内部应当建立起一套完善的身份授权体系以及详细的活动记录制度。对于每个拥有访问特定资源权利的人来说,都应该明确界定他们所能执行的操作范围,并定期审查这些设定是否合理必要。启用全面的日志跟踪功能可以帮助管理员及时发现异常行为并采取相应措施予以应对。

为了防止在FTP传输过程中数据库密码被截获,我们需要从多个方面入手加强防护:优先考虑使用支持加密特性的新型传输协议如SFTP/FTPS;引入基于公私钥的身份验证模式取代传统的简单密码输入;建立严格的权限分配规则并保持良好的日志管理习惯。只有这样,我们才能最大限度地降低数据泄露风险,保障企业的信息安全。

本文由阿里云优惠网发布。发布者:编辑员。禁止采集与转载行为,违者必究。出处:https://aliyunyh.com/169536.html

其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。

(0)
上一篇 2025年1月23日 上午2:43
下一篇 2025年1月23日 上午2:43

相关推荐

  • SQL数据库中的索引优化技巧及其对品牌数据分析的影响

    随着大数据时代的到来,数据量呈指数级增长,这给数据库查询性能带来了巨大挑战。品牌数据分析是企业决策的重要组成部分,而SQL索引的优化能够显著提升查询速度,从而提高分析效率。掌握索引优化技巧对于从事品牌数据分析的人员来说至关重要。 一、索引优化技巧 1. 选择合适的字段建立索引:一般情况下,可以为经常出现在WHERE子句中的列创建索引,例如主键和外键。但要注意…

    2025年1月20日
    800
  • 如何优化PHP注册登录系统的性能以应对高并发访问?

    随着互联网的发展,越来越多的网站和应用程序需要处理大量的用户注册和登录请求。为了确保系统的稳定性和性能,在设计PHP注册登录系统时必须考虑如何优化其性能以应对高并发访问。 一、选择合适的服务器架构 对于任何Web应用来说,选择一个适当的服务器架构都是至关重要的。在构建PHP注册登录系统时,应该选择支持多线程或异步非阻塞I/O操作的Web服务器(如Nginx)…

    2025年1月21日
    700
  • 在SQL Server中处理大体积空间数据的最佳实践

    随着地理信息系统(GIS)的发展,越来越多的企业和组织需要在数据库中存储和管理大量的空间数据。对于像SQL Server这样的关系型数据库管理系统来说,如何高效地处理这些大体积的空间数据是一个关键问题。本文将介绍一些在SQL Server中处理大体积空间数据的最佳实践。 选择合适的数据类型 SQL Server提供了多种空间数据类型来表示几何和地理对象,包括…

    2025年1月21日
    1200
  • 解决SQL日期格式不一致的问题:统一日期格式的最佳实践

    在处理数据时,我们经常会遇到这样的问题:数据库中的日期字段由于不同的输入来源和历史遗留问题,其格式并不统一。这不仅影响了查询结果的准确性,也给后续的数据分析带来了极大的不便。如何有效地将这些杂乱无章的日期信息整理成一致的标准格式成为了许多开发者亟待解决的问题。 一、了解常见SQL日期类型 1. DATE: 仅包含年月日信息,例如’2023-07-…

    2025年1月24日
    800
  • 宝塔面板数据库查询缓慢:优化查询性能的最佳实践

    宝塔面板是一个广受欢迎的服务器管理工具,它提供了简单易用的界面来管理Linux服务器上的各种服务,包括数据库。随着数据量的增长和复杂查询的增加,数据库查询速度可能会变慢,影响应用性能。本文将探讨如何通过最佳实践来优化宝塔面板中数据库的查询性能。 1. 分析慢查询日志 慢查询日志是诊断数据库性能问题的关键工具。通过启用MySQL或MariaDB的慢查询日志,可…

    2025年1月23日
    400

发表回复

登录后才能评论
联系我们
联系我们
关注微信
关注微信
分享本页
返回顶部